Soil Conditions

The condition of the soil refers to the state of the soil in which trees flourish and prosper. Different trees require different soil requirements, and the condition of the soil can impact tree health, growth, and survival. Soil conditions can result from a variety of factors, including moisture levels, pH levels, and nutrient content. For example, too much water in the soil can lead to root rot and other problems, while inadequate nutrient content can result in stunted growth and poor overall health.
